Abstract

The cothermolysis of [CpCr(CO) 3 ] 2 (Cp=η 5 -C 5 H 5 ) with excess gray arsenic in refluxing toluene for 1-1.5 h resulted in the isolation of Cp 2 Cr 2 (CO) 4 (μ-η 2 -As 2 ), CpCr(CO) 2 (η 3 -As 3 ), Cp 2 Cr 2 (CO) 4 (Cr≡Cr) and Cp 2 Cr 2 AsO 5 in 20.4, 14.2, 5.3, and 13.6% yields, respectively. The reaction when extended to 16 h gave 3, Cp 2 Cr 2 As 5 , and Cp 5 Cr 5 As 4 O 8 in 5, 22, 39, and 8% yields, respectively
